Ayres UAS Projects• Ayres began processing UAS data
and took first steps to implement UAS technology in early 2015.
• Part 107 (Commercial Small Unmanned Aircraft Regulations) were announced in June 2016. These regulations streamlined the ability to operate UAS commercially in the national airspace.
• Ayres had its first FAA-certified remote pilot by August 2016.
• Ayres currently has five certified remote pilots and six UAS platforms within the company.

UAS Lidar data can be applied to:
• Topographic mapping
• Corridor mapping
• As-built surveys
• Vegetation encroachment analysis

Landfill Project
• 20 ppsm Lidar
• 3-inch Imagery
• Site Size • 740 acres
(1.15 sq mi)
UAS Flight Plan
• 32 flight lines
• 22 ground control points
![Page 16: UAS Lidar Project Planning and Applications](https://reader031.vdocument.in/reader031/viewer/2022012020/61688b7ad394e9041f707021/html5/thumbnails/16.jpg)
Landfill Project
• 20 ppsm Lidar
• 3-inch Imagery
• Site Size • 740 acres
(1.15 sq mi)
Aerial Flight Plan
• 3 flight lines
• 5 ground control points
